How to fertilize potted panax notoginseng
(1) Fertilization law and nutritional characteristics of Panax notoginseng: Rational fertilization is the key technology of Panax notoginseng cultivation. Panax notoginseng is a typical potassium-loving plant. In order to ensure the normal growth of Panax notoginseng, it is not advisable to apply too much fertilizer.

(2) Dynamics of nutrient absorption in different growth stages of Panax notoginseng: The changes of total nitrogen and total potassium in different growth stages of Panax notoginseng are complicated. The total potassium content of annual plants showed a downward trend in a year. biennial plants and triennial plants absorbed more potassium from April to June, and after June, the absorption in biennial plants decreased, and the change of triennial plants was not obvious. The change trend of total phosphorus content of Panax notoginseng in different years is consistent, which decreases from April to June and begins to increase after August.

The fertilizer requirement of two-year-old Panax notoginseng is the largest in flowering and fruiting period, and the absorption of nitrogen, phosphorus, potassium and phosphorus accounts for 50.84%, 63. 14% and 65.43% of the total absorption in the whole growth period respectively. Therefore, August (flowering period) to 10 (fruiting period) should be the most important fertilizer requirement period for Panax notoginseng.
